AI Summary

  • Creates a new offense for smoking, vaping, or otherwise abusing controlled dangerous substances on school property, within 2,000 feet of school property, or on a school bus

  • Establishes a specific penalty for marijuana violations in drug-free school zones: imprisonment with or without hard labor for not more than one year and an optional fine up to $1,000

  • Carves out marijuana offenses from the existing enhanced penalty structure, which currently imposes the maximum fine plus up to 1.5 times the longest imprisonment term for all drug-free zone violations

  • Amends R.S. 40:981.3 by adding new subsections (A)(4) and (E) and modifying subsection (D)

Legislative Description

Provides relative to penalty enhancements for violations of drug free school zones
